Bright Cabin and Caravan Park, Camp Crusty, started life in the late 1930s as a camp for loggers working in the local pine plantations. During the 1950s it morphed into a camp that hosted school groups and clubs. More recently it has become a destination for tourists travelling to the Bright area looking for a natural holiday experience. Aberdeen is an organic farm that is home to the artisan flour mill Woodstock Flour. Situated in the Rutherglen wine region, Aberdeen farm borders the beautiful Black Dog Creek and is a five minute drive from wineries and restaurants. Guests are welcome to a tour of the flour mill and farm with the owners Ian and Courtney. You can take home a bag of freshly milled flour or a rack of organic lamb from the farm to cook over the fire. We offer a private and large, grassy and level site that borders Black Dog Creek and is surrounded by majestic redgums. We do not offer facilities, so all campers must be self-contained with their own camp toilet, and take all their waste when they leave. We are 10 minutes from the Hume Fwy and just over five minutes from Rutherglen and surrounding wineries. There are a number of rail trails around Rutherglen and Chiltern-Mt Pilot National Park is a 25-minute drive for bushwalking. Lake Moodemere and the Murray River are 15-30 minutes away for swimming, boating and fishing.
